Zip code 46307 in Crown Point, Indiana, exhibited consistent population growth from 2010 to 2022. The population increased from 61,344 in 2010 to 73,497 in 2022, representing a 19.8% growth over 12 years.
The population density increased from 682.81 people per square mile in 2010 to 818.09 people per square mile in 2022. This density range categorizes the area as suburban rural development.
